Sangeeta Richard's statementThe following are extracts from Sangeeta Richard's statement, as issued by Safe Horizon, a victims' services agency in New York, which had taken up her case against her employer, Indian diplomat Devyani Khobragade "I would like to tell other domestic workers who are suffering as I did you have rights and do not let anyone exploit you. Sangeeta Richard When I decided to come to the United States, my hope was to work for a few years to support my family and then return to India. I never thought that things would get so bad here, that I would work so much that I did not have time to sleep or eat or have time to myself. Because of this treatment, I requested that I return to India but that request was denied. Sangeeta Richard I would like to express my appreciation to everyone who has supported me through this process. Sangeeta Richard *** *** ****Avaloy Lanning, Senior Director of the Anti-Trafficking Program at Safe Horizon, remarked: I hope that this case sends a clear message to diplomats and consular officials that the US will not tolerate the exploitation of workers and marks the beginning of an increase in prosecution of these cases. |
